What to Expect

Do not miss the chance to visit the wonderful island of La Graciosa with a convenient ferry from Lanzarote and to spend some time in one of the most picturesque markets of Lanzarote: Teguise handicraft market. Your day begins with a comfortable pick-up from your hotel or apartment in the main tourist areas of Lanzarote in an air-conditioned bus. Once in the town of Teguise, you will have two hours to explore the bustling craft market. This vibrant market is a must-visit for anyone in Lanzarote, offering a wide array of handicrafts, from ceramics and basketwork to leather goods and unique artworks. It is also the perfect place to sample local products like cheese, wine, and cactus-based specialties.

Following your market visit, the journey continues north to Órzola, where you will board a ferry for a 25-minute ride. Enjoy the impressive panoramic views of Lanzarote's north coast during the crossing. Upon arrival at La Graciosa, a guide will introduce you to the charming village of Caleta del Sebo, sharing secrets like the old church and the Aloe Vera Museum. At around 2 PM, you will be welcomed with a glass of champagne as lunch is served, featuring salad, paella, and fresh fruit, with drinks like soft drinks, wine, beer, and water all included. After lunch, you will have 1.5 hours of free time to explore the island at your own pace, perhaps enjoying the serene golden beaches or the tranquil beauty of the unpaved roads. The return ferry will take you back to Órzola, where the bus will be waiting to transfer you back to your accommodation.
